Regular price was £258
8 reviews
1 review
(Save £18)
Regular price was £297
14 reviews
(Save £30)
Regular price was £479
18 reviews
2 reviews
37 reviews
35 reviews
(Save £3.99)
Regular price was £12.99
97 reviews
(Save £2.99)
Regular price was £7.99
13 reviews
353 reviews
Regular price was £9.99
88 reviews